Tsuyoshi Hatakeyama is a scholar working on Epidemiology, Hepatology and Infectious Diseases. According to data from OpenAlex, Tsuyoshi Hatakeyama has authored 19 papers receiving a total of 337 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Epidemiology, 9 papers in Hepatology and 5 papers in Infectious Diseases. Recurrent topics in Tsuyoshi Hatakeyama's work include Hepatitis B Virus Studies (10 papers), Hepatitis C virus research (9 papers) and Liver Disease Diagnosis and Treatment (6 papers). Tsuyoshi Hatakeyama is often cited by papers focused on Hepatitis B Virus Studies (10 papers), Hepatitis C virus research (9 papers) and Liver Disease Diagnosis and Treatment (6 papers). Tsuyoshi Hatakeyama collaborates with scholars based in Japan, Taiwan and Switzerland. Tsuyoshi Hatakeyama's co-authors include Kazuaki Chayama, Shoichi Takahashi, Masataka Tsuge, Hiromi Abe, Michio Imamura, Nobuhiko Hiraga, Fukiko Mitsui, Daiki Miki, Hidenori Ochi and T Maekawa and has published in prestigious journals such as SHILAP Revista de lepidopterología, Hepatology and Antimicrobial Agents and Chemotherapy.
